zan82 said:I said again: all local cameras carry international warranty.
USA and Hong Kong isn't local.
On the contrary, you can get your set repaired for free if you go to USA or Hong Kong with Singapore's warranty.
Local cameras are priced slightly higher because of this warranty coverage.

anyone upgraded from GF1 to G3?? how is the experience so far and what was the main reason?
I am thinking of getting a G3 or the 45mm F1.8 lens... hmmm...
1. higher resolution 16mp
2. better iso performance
3. EVF (helps in bright sunlight and for manual focus)
4. swivel screen
Been using G3 (1st try out on Panny body) for nearly 2 weeks to review X Vario 14-42 . What I like about the cam, Point 1 to Point 4 as you listed. Built in EVF are really helpful to shot with legacy lens .
I am old man, both knee and back hurt. swivel screen come in handy without me bending in awkward position. You would appreciate much more a swivel screen when mounted with FE.
